I'm new to this water cooled malarky.

If I leave the van in the garage (yes, it lives indoors) for a few days I find a small puddle of my precious coolant on the garage floor, roughly central under the engine itself. By small I mean an egg cup's worth.

Levels in the header and expansion tank look the same (OK so they must be going down a bit) and I cannot find any drips or dribbles on pipe unions or clips. It does not seem to leak when running or when warm or stopped after a run.

Any suggestions as to where to look?

Hi Michael, couple of places to check:

1) Use your small finger to feel the underneath of the rubber water hose that connects to the carb. Sometime it can leak here after a run (it won't leak there when running). Also have a look at the top of the engine to see if the coolant has collected there and is running down.

2) Also, if you have push rod tube covers take these off and have a look as sometimes the coolant can run to here and collect in the cover before dropping to the ground.

there are multiple pipe joints this could be coming from and running round and dripping off,
a trick that often is used is to puff some talc powder on the engine , when liquid runs through it it leaves trackmarks and gives you a clue ....
could be coreplugs with pin holes , or water jacket seals , both of which youll need the tin wear off to see

Another tell tale method used is to get some blue paper roll and wrap it around the various hose unions, leave it a day and then look for signs of dampness.
